Opening in theaters on October 28th is the new sci-fi thriller from Gattaca writer/director Andrew Niccol called In Time. The film stars an excellent cast of young actors including Justin Timberlake (The Social Network), Amamda Seyfried (Dear John), Cillian Murphy (Batman Begins), Olivia Wilde (Tron: Legacy), Matt Bomer (TV's White Collar), Alex Pettyfer (I Am Number Four), Johnny Galecki (TV's The Big Bang Theory), and Vincent Kartheiser (TV's Mad Men). 

At Comic-Con International in San Diego earlier this year, IAR's managing editor Jami Philbrick had a chance to speak with director Andrew Niccol, as well actors Justin Timberlake and Amanda Seyfried about their new film In Time. The two actors and the director discuss the new film, it's intricate plot, fast paced chases, Seyfried's natural talent, Timberlake's reasons for making the movie, and its close relationship to Gattaca.

SYNOPSIS: 

In a retro-future when the aging gene has been switched off, people stop aging at twenty-five years old. However, stamped on their arm is a clock of how long they will live. To avoid overpopulation, time has become the currency and the way people pay for luxuries and necessities. The rich can live forever, while the rest try to negotiate for immortality. A poor young man (Timberlake) is accused of murder when he inherits a fortune of time from a dead upper-class man over a century old prior to death. He is forced to go on the run from a corrupt FBI-like police force known as the "Timekeepers," as well as from a hoodlum-like middle-aged Mob called "Minutemen," led by a senior citizen named Fortis (Pettyfer), who is seventy-five years old.
